SEOUL — In an appearance on the YouTube show "My One and Only Knee-Cap Doctor," which aired on Hana Bank's official YouTube channel "Hana TV," K-pop icon G-Dragon shared his candid thoughts on his unique fashion sense and the labels placed upon him.
When host Kang Ho-dong praised him as an "eternal icon of the times" and "fashion icon," G-Dragon playfully warned, "Don't try to copy me," drawing laughter. He went on to admit, "Honestly, it’s true. Even when I look at myself, it's a bit much. It's not ordinary."
G-Dragon revealed that his elaborate styling, including his distinctive nail art, isn't something he throws together on a whim. "Doesn't this look a bit excessive? It's always over the top," he said. "I sometimes spend days deliberating over these choices. I'll put on and take off nail art tips, and I just enjoy that process. The truth is, I do it because I love it. If it’s not perfect in my eyes, I can't move on to the next step."
The conversation also turned to his reputation as a "genius" producer. Kang Ho-dong suggested the title might be a burden, prompting G-Dragon to offer a humble response. "I don’t think I'm a true genius. I think the public just sees that quality in me," he said.
Kang Ho-dong then pressed him with a direct question: "Did you like or dislike the 'genius' label?"
G-Dragon hesitated before replying with a laugh, "I guess I should say I liked it. I'll just be a genius. It always takes too long to explain. It's better to be called a genius than a fool all the time."
